Author
Listed:
- Cheng Ding
- Cheng Wang
- Xinyi Wang
- Yueer Gao
- Yongxin Liao
- Jianwei Chen
Abstract
In the case of passengers taking the subway many times in a short time, missing cards in and out of the station, and staying in the subway station for a long time, the previous table join method cannot accurately set the time threshold parameters and correctly match the OD pairs of passengers. In order to solve these problems, an OD matching method based on analysis function is proposed in this paper. LAG () is an analytic function in Oracle which allows you to access the row at a given offset prior to the current row without using a self-join. Metro IC card dataset stores the card swiping records of passengers entering and leaving the subway station every time. In this method, the dataset is sorted in ascending order according to the card number and card swiping time, and then, the lag function of Oracle is used to take the offset of the upper line of card ID, transaction date, transaction time, in and out sign, and station ID. Finally, the matching process is completed according to the OD conditions of card number, time, and inbound and outbound sign fields. This method does not need to set a time threshold and so as to deal with the situation where passengers stay too long in the subway station. The OD matching results on in and out IC swiping cards dataset in April and May 2019 of passengers of Xiamen Metro Line verify that analysis function method has better OD matching, missing swiping identification accuracy, and effect compared to the table join method.
Suggested Citation
Cheng Ding & Cheng Wang & Xinyi Wang & Yueer Gao & Yongxin Liao & Jianwei Chen, 2021.
"OD Matching of Metro IC Card Data Based on Analysis Function,"
Mathematical Problems in Engineering, Hindawi, vol. 2021, pages 1-11, June.
Handle:
RePEc:hin:jnlmpe:6698942
DOI: 10.1155/2021/6698942
Download full text from publisher
Corrections
All material on this site has been provided by the respective publishers and authors. You can help correct errors and omissions. When requesting a correction, please mention this item's handle: RePEc:hin:jnlmpe:6698942. See general information about how to correct material in RePEc.
If you have authored this item and are not yet registered with RePEc, we encourage you to do it here. This allows to link your profile to this item. It also allows you to accept potential citations to this item that we are uncertain about.
We have no bibliographic references for this item. You can help adding them by using this form .
If you know of missing items citing this one, you can help us creating those links by adding the relevant references in the same way as above, for each refering item. If you are a registered author of this item, you may also want to check the "citations" tab in your RePEc Author Service profile, as there may be some citations waiting for confirmation.
For technical questions regarding this item, or to correct its authors, title, abstract, bibliographic or download information, contact: Mohamed Abdelhakeem (email available below). General contact details of provider: https://www.hindawi.com .
Please note that corrections may take a couple of weeks to filter through
the various RePEc services.